c++中a =a&(a-1)是什么意思

如题所述

&是位与的意思,将a和a-1都换成二进制,然后按位进行与运算,1&0=0,0&0=0,1&1=1追问

追答

c++中 & ^ 亦或之类的都是用二进制运算,位运算,望采纳

温馨提示:内容为网友见解,仅供参考
无其他回答
相似回答